Zombies to invade Rugby in aid of brothers

ZOMBIES will help bring a new lease of life to two Rugby boys on Sunday (October 26), when the fifth annual charity Zombiethon shuffles through town.

The Halloween fancy dress event – this year with a dead celebrities theme – will raise money for ten-year-old Bobby Elson and his five year-old brother Ryan, who both suffer with cerebral palsy and who both need operations and equipment no longer available on the NHS.

Mum Beckie Haddock is trying to raise £20,000 to improve life for her boys, who she describes as normal, average kids.

She said: “They’re brilliant. Ryan’s really funny – he’s a bit of a monkey. And Bobby’s really happy and smiley, and has a really good sense of humour.”




Ryan needs surgery which will help with his condition and relieve his constant pain, while Bobby needs specialist equipment to help with similar problems.

Beckie says she’s been blown away by offers of fund-raising help from people such as Zombiethon organiser Clare Plumbley.


She said: “We’ve got a lot of people around us willing to help with money-raising ideas. It’s quite hard to put into words – how can you thank people enough?!”

She says the treatment will be life-changing – for Ryan in particular.

“It’s just going to be massive. At the moment Ryan is very much 100 per cent dependent on everybody.

“It will give him that bit of independence and he’ll be able to live a bit more pain-free.”

Registration for the Zombiethon starts at 2.30pm at the Vault nightclub in Church Street, with the walk around town starting at 3pm.

There will also be craft stalls from local businesses, a raffle, innuendo bingo and a cinema area for kids. Attendees can also ‘gunge’ staff from the Vault. Entrance is £2.50 and collections will be taken around town.
